Great sight for exploring this part of the coast. We managed to walk coast path between Solva and Porthgain in sections using public transport which was great. There is a minibus service that runs into St Davids from outside site and then you can get connections to quite a few areas so no need to use car. Whitesands beach within walking distance safe for swimming and surfing etc.
Local Nisa in St Davids for shopping but there is a Tesco at Havefordwest.
Site maintained as expected however there is no do walk, dogs to be exercised / emptied off site I have to say this is the worst site I have stayed on for the flouting of this rule so don't be surprised.
Wardens need to be more visible to enforce rules in my opinion.
Would stay here in futures

Great site and great for explorers
We stayed in mid-June and loved this open site. The site is free-draining so the grass pitch was no problem for us. We walked directly to the coast from the site, which can be reached from a choice of walks, but the star of the show was a coastal bus which stopped by the site entrance every half hour when we were there, to extend the range of walks along the coastal path, and which also visits St. David's where there are shops and the fascinating cathedral to explore. Wardens were great. We will return.
